Brazil Solar Power Market Report 2026-2034
According to the latest report by IMARC Group, the Brazil solar power market size reached 58.5 GW in 2025. Looking forward, the market is expected to reach 164.9 GW by 2034, exhibiting a CAGR of 12.20% during 2026-2034.

Brazil Solar Power Market Trends & Drivers
Brazil’s solar power sector continues to attract substantial capital as investors recognize the country’s exceptional natural advantages, with vast regions receiving consistently high solar irradiation throughout the year. Falling technology costs, combined with a supportive regulatory environment featuring net metering policies and tax incentives, are drawing both domestic and international investment into utility scale projects, particularly across high irradiation states where developers can secure strong long term returns. International development finance institutions have played a meaningful role in this expansion, channeling capital toward both large scale generation projects and smaller residential installations, helping diversify the country’s energy mix beyond its historical reliance on hydropower.
Distributed solar generation is scaling just as rapidly as utility projects, driven by declining photovoltaic system costs and net metering regulations that allow residential, commercial, and industrial consumers to feed surplus electricity back into the grid in exchange for future bill credits. Financing innovations, including solar leasing arrangements and green lending products, are making rooftop solar increasingly accessible to smaller businesses and homeowners who previously found the upfront investment prohibitive. Rising electricity prices and growing corporate sustainability commitments are reinforcing this shift, while power purchase agreements continue to provide large scale solar farms with stable, predictable revenue streams.

Brazil Solar Power Market Government Support & Regulatory Landscape
Brazil’s regulatory framework continues to be a central driver of solar power adoption, with net metering rules allowing distributed generation customers to receive credit for surplus electricity fed back into the grid. Legislation designed to facilitate financing for decentralized renewable energy companies has meaningfully expanded access to capital for smaller developers, while national development banks continue to channel significant funding toward both utility scale and distributed solar projects.
Brazil’s broader climate commitments, including its Nationally Determined Contribution targets for reducing greenhouse gas emissions and achieving carbon neutrality, continue to reinforce investor confidence in the sector’s long term trajectory. Sovereign sustainable financing instruments further support this policy direction, giving solar developers a stable, government backed foundation from which to plan continued expansion.

Impact of AI on the Brazil Solar Power Market
- Smarter Grid Integration:Â AI powered forecasting tools are helping grid operators anticipate solar generation fluctuations, improving grid stability as distributed and utility scale solar capacity continues to expand across the country.
- Optimized Plant Performance:Â Machine learning platforms are being deployed across utility scale solar farms to monitor panel performance, detect underperforming strings, and schedule maintenance proactively, improving overall energy yield.
- Enhanced Site Selection and Design:Â AI driven analytics are helping developers identify optimal locations for new solar projects by modeling irradiation patterns, land costs, and grid connection feasibility more efficiently than traditional planning methods.

Recent News and Developments
- On February 18, 2025, Helexia Brasil announced that four solar plants will be installed in the state of Amazonas with the goal of promoting local development and advancing the energy transition. As part of a larger project, Helexia has been granted by the Brazilian Development Bank (BNDES) to build 17 solar plants, which will add up to a total installed approximately USD 17.5 Million capacity of 19MW in distributed generation. Helexia’s dedication to sustainable energy solutions and regional development is demonstrated by this calculated investment.
- On February 10, 2025, GreenYellow, a French decentralized solar energy expert, obtained BRL 85 Million in bond funding on to promote decentralized solar power projects throughout Brazil. Coordinated by Itaú BBI, an investment bank, the 16-year bonds take use of Brazil’s March 2024 Law 14801, which makes it easier to finance decentralized renewable energy companies. Five plants in Milagres (Bahia), Novo Ubiratã (Mato Grosso), and Birigui, Bilac, and Cajuru (São Paulo) will be supported by the money.
